Output 294233b7ea9ce44ced6408ec7a88641192f8bdf031159cf0a0892826b2608853:0

value
666418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f66540c2a0986b07e2a78891fc81f8773dda4099 OP_EQUAL
address
3Q9qSuwys1EFXLLumuKEHPpLZFWm5pLLng
transaction
294233b7ea9ce44ced6408ec7a88641192f8bdf031159cf0a0892826b2608853
spent
true